Inmet Wants Control Of Panamanian Joint Venture

July 2008 | M&A News Alert

Inmet Mining has made an offer of CAD2 (US$2) per share to acquire all outstanding shares of Petaquilla Copper. The two Canadian miners are partners in a joint venture (JV) in Panama. If Inmet is successful in its bid for Petaquilla, it will gain control over the Petaquilla copper project currently under development.
